WebThe next job is to do your flame tests. Dip the flame test loop into one of the known test solutions, then hold the metal loop in the edge of the Bunsen burner flame. Make a note of the colour of the flame on your Flame Test Chart (a simple version is shown below). Clean the flame test wire, then test another known test solution. WebGCSE. AQA Chemistry. 4.8 Chemical analysis. 4.8.3 Identification of ions by chemical and spectroscopic means. 4.8.3.1 Flame tests. Flame tests can be used to identify some metal ions (cations). Lithium, sodium, potassium, calcium and copper compounds produce distinctive colours in flame tests: Lithium compounds result in a crimson flame.

WebFlame tests are used to identify the presence of a relatively small number of metal ions in a compound. Not all metal ions give flame colours. For Group 1 compounds, flame tests are usually by far the easiest way of identifying which metal you have got. he is here adley https://shift-ltd.com

Method: dissolve a small quantity of the substance in water. place about 5cm 3 of the solution into a test tube.; add a few drops of sodium hydroxide solution. WebThe flame test is thus used to identify metal ions by the colour of the flame they produce Dip the loop of an unreactive metal wire such as nichrome or platinum in dilute acid, and then hold it in the blue flame of a Bunsen burner until there is no colour change This cleans the wire loop and avoids contamination he is healthy

WebFlame tests can be performed with wooden splints in a scientifically effective, and cost-effective version of this common classroom practical Help students to reveal the burning colour of splints soaked in different … WebAug 16, 2024 · The test is performed by dipping a wire or wooden splint into a sample solution or coating it with the powdered metal salt. The color of a gas flame is observed as the sample is heated. If a wooden splint is used, it's necessary to wave the sample through the flame to avoid setting the wood on fire. The color of the flame is compared against ...
